What is humane?
It is a stealthy software and hardware company founded in 2017 by former Apple employees Bethany Bongiorno and Imran Chaudhri. With a focus on AI-based technology advancements, the company aims to offer AI-based hardware products to benefit humanity. The company has already raised $30 million in Series A funding, $100 million in Series B funding, and an additional $100 million in May from Tiger Global Management, SoftBank Group, BOND, Forerunner Ventures, and Qualcomm Ventures.
Interestingly, OpenAI’s co-founder, Sam Altman, is also a key collaborator in this company. What is Humane’s AI Pin?
This wearable AI assistant comes with a mini projector, camera, and AI technology. This year, it is said to be unveiled to the public through factors that have never been seen before. Humane states it is a screenless, standalone device with a smartphone screen, camera, and speaker.
